borate Posted December 8, 2020 Share Posted December 8, 2020 This WEBM is fine in a media player. By itself it loads A/V but video is washed out. When loaded via the VPJ, VP sees it as audio only. Another editor reports that the file is "non-standard" and won't display it. Suggest recording in another format if available or possibly converting the existing file. Nationalsolo Posted December 9, 2020 Share Posted December 9, 2020 Hi The clip can't be converted to another format either with the usual programs (AVC, Prism etc.) I tried all the export formats with these but all resulted in failure or just a washed out frame and sometimes just the audio when played in VLC (if it played at all). The file was also too large (>100mb) to convert on a website based webm converter. Nat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
